Experiential Education: The Core of Polytechnic Learning
Polytechnic education emphasizes practical skills above academic theory. This means that learning primarily involves doing. Students engage with projects, develop prototypes, and tackle real-world challenges. click here Through this hands-on approach, polytechnic students develop the essential skills needed to navigate today's dynamic work environment. This practical focus distinguishes polytechnic education from more traditional classroom-based learning.
Transformations in the Polytechnic Sector
Polytechnic institutions are undergoing a remarkable transformation as they strive to meet the ever-changing demands of the global workforce. Traditionally, polytechnics have been renowned for their applied approach to education, emphasizing on skills development and technical expertise. However, the landscape is shifting rapidly, with institutions increasingly incorporating innovative technologies, research initiatives, and interdisciplinary learning into their curricula. This evolution is driven by a need to empower students for the complexities of the 21st century.
- Furthermore, polytechnic institutions are actively engaging with industry partners to ensure their programs align current market needs. This collaboration fosters a smooth transition from academia to the workplace, benefiting both students and employers.
- Moreover, polytechnics are increasingly embracing technology into their learning environments. From online classrooms to engaging simulations, technology is improving the student experience and preparing them for careers in a highly automated world.
Ultimately, this adaptation of polytechnic institutions reflects their commitment to providing students with a valuable education that equips them to thrive in the dynamic and ever-changing global landscape.
